The primary milestones of the scaling phase must cover:
- EBITDA Pathway Projection**: Establishing a clean timeline to corporate profitability or positive operating cash flows.
- Go-To-Market Scaling**: Transitioning from founder-led sales to structured enterprise sales pipelines.
- Operational Scalability**: Optimizing systems, infrastructure, and headcount to handle increased customer demand.
